#450a04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#450a04 is composed of 27.1% red, 3.9%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.5% magenta, 94.2%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 5.5 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 14.3%. #450a04 color hex could be obtained by blending #8a1408 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#450a04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0201 is the darkest color, while #fffaf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#450a04
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#262323 is the less saturated color, while #480801 is the most saturated one.
